    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="https://www.ohbaby.co.nz/forum/member_profile.asp?PF=23601">Paulsmum</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 39241<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 23 May 2011 at 10:30pm<br /><br />From a childcare perspective, as Mum2ET said it is really hard on the child going 1 day a week as for a little one it is a really long time for them between sessions so it is like starting all over again for them.. if you think of a 2 year old then 1 year is half their life, for a 30yr old that same time is 15yrs.. its to late for me to break it right down but i hope you see what i am getting at <img border="0" src="https://www.ohbaby.co.nz/forum/smileys/smiley2.gif" border="0"> If you can afford it go the 2 days as it makes it so much easier for him and also you <img border="0" src="https://www.ohbaby.co.nz/forum/smileys/smiley1.gif" border="0"> ]]>

    <![CDATA[<strong>Author:</strong> <a href="https://www.ohbaby.co.nz/forum/member_profile.asp?PF=18695">Mum2ET</a><br /><strong>Subject:</strong> 39241<br /><strong>Posted:</strong> 19 May 2011 at 2:19pm<br /><br /><P align=left>Most daycares aren't keen on kids only going 1 day a week as it makes it very hard for settle it. A while ago we cut back E daycare from 2 days to 1 because of my work hrs but she became so unsettled (she had settled in previously and had been there for around 9 mths) that I had to move her back to 2 days. </P>]]>
